Bug 23368

Summary: [915GM] Screen flickers in 2.6.31-rc6
Product: xorg Reporter: Sven Arvidsson <sa>
Component: Driver/intelAssignee: Jesse Barnes <jbarnes>
Status: RESOLVED FIXED QA Contact: Xorg Project Team <xorg-team>
Severity: major    
Priority: high CC: bryce, dam+fdo
Version: 7.4 (2008.09)Keywords: NEEDINFO
Hardware: Other   
OS: All   
Whiteboard:
i915 platform: i915 features:
Attachments:
Description Flags
dmesg output
none
xorg log
none
Assume higher latency none

Description Sven Arvidsson 2009-08-17 10:20:02 UTC
Created attachment 28705 [details]
dmesg output

The screen on my Eee is flickering any time large parts of the screen is redrawn, such as when windows are moved around. This worked fine in -rc5.

The behaviour is similar to what I described here, but I have no idea if that's relevant or not:
http://bugs.freedesktop.org/show_bug.cgi?id=21182#c5

System environment:
-- chipset: 910GML 
-- system architecture: 32-bit
-- Linux distribution: Debian unstable
-- Machine or mobo model: Asus Eee PC 701 4G (using latest BIOS from Asus)
-- Display connector: LVDS
-- xf86-video-intel: 926c7e7d30458078f8185d4e0b9b32b40102b3d5
-- mesa: 7.5
-- xserver: 1.6.3
-- drm: f7996165fffe0a835752e8b9bb6b4d81bba5c91d
-- kernel: 2.6.31-rc6
Comment 1 Sven Arvidsson 2009-08-17 10:20:22 UTC
Created attachment 28706 [details]
xorg log
Comment 2 Jesse Barnes 2009-08-18 09:46:11 UTC
Created attachment 28751 [details] [review]
Assume higher latency

Can you give this patch a try?
Comment 3 Sven Arvidsson 2009-08-18 11:55:23 UTC
With the patch, everything is back to normal. Thanks for solving the problem so fast! :)
Comment 4 Jesse Barnes 2009-08-24 15:42:01 UTC
*** Bug 23398 has been marked as a duplicate of this bug. ***
Comment 5 Sven Arvidsson 2009-08-28 07:21:30 UTC
Will the patch make it for 2.6.31?
Comment 6 Jesse Barnes 2009-08-28 10:17:10 UTC
I'll ping Eric and ask him to include it.
Comment 7 Sven Arvidsson 2009-09-06 06:58:32 UTC
This didn't make it for -rc9 did it? 

(If not, I'll ask the debian maintainers to add it.)
Comment 8 Jesse Barnes 2009-09-06 09:50:02 UTC
Yeah, doesn't look like it...
Comment 9 Jesse Barnes 2009-09-11 14:44:35 UTC
Fix in 2.6.31:

commit bcc24fb42585dc9f490cf7789a917358414bdab5
Author: Jesse Barnes <jbarnes@virtuousgeek.org>
Date:   Mon Aug 31 10:24:31 2009 -0700

    drm/i915: increase default latency constant (v2 w/comment)

Use of freedesktop.org services, including Bugzilla, is subject to our Code of Conduct. How we collect and use information is described in our Privacy Policy.